Ida Leona Mabel Eaton was born in 1882 in Ripley County, Missouri, USA, the child of Crittendon Bruce Eaton And Amanda Malissie Camp. Ida Leona Mabel Eaton married Stephen Albert Woodring, and had children including Merle Allen Woodring. Ida Leona Mabel Eaton passed away in 1969 in Tehama County, California, USA.
